Lot Traceability – Why It Is Important In Manufacturing

Lot traceability is the ability to track and trace a specific lot or batch of products or materials throughout the supply chain, from raw materials to finished goods and even to the end consumer. It is essential in many industries, such as food, pharmaceuticals, and automotive, where products directly impact human health and safety.

Here are some basics of lot traceability

Lot identification

Each lot or batch of products or materials is recognized with a unique lot number, which can be used to trace the development through the supply chain.

Recording of information

Information about the lot, including the production date, the materials used, and the production process, is stored in a database.

Tracking and tracing: 

As the lot moves through the supply chain, it is tracked and traced using the lot number, which allows for quick identification and recall of products in case of a problem or safety issue.

Documentation

All records related to the lot, including production, shipping, and quality control, are maintained and easily accessible.

Compliance

Industry regulations and standards often require a lot of traceability, such as the FDA’s Food Safety Modernization Act (FSMA) and ISO 9001 quality management system.

Benefits: Lot traceability can help companies quickly identify and address issues, reduce product recalls risk, and improve quality control. Overall, lot traceability is an essential aspect of supply chain management and helps ensure the safety and quality of products.

Why Lot Traceability Is Important

Lot traceability is essential for several reasons:

Safety: 

Lot traceability is essential for ensuring the safety of products. In industries such as food and medications, where products directly impact human health, it is critical to trace an outcome back to its basis in case of a protection issue or recall.

Quality control: 

Lot traceability helps companies maintain and improve the quality of their products. By tracking and tracing the lot throughout the supply chain, companies can quickly identify quality issues and take corrective actions to prevent further quality problems.

Compliance: 

Many industries have constraints and standards that need a lot of traceability. For instance, the FDA’s Food Safety Modernization Act (FSMA) requires food companies to have systems for tracing food product movement throughout the supply chain.

Efficiency: 

Lot traceability can help companies operate more efficiently. By quickly identifying the source of a quality issue, companies can reduce waste, limit the scope of a recall, and reduce the time and resources required to address the problem.

Customer satisfaction: 

Lot traceability can also help improve customer satisfaction. Customers are likelier to trust companies with robust lot traceability systems as it demonstrates a commitment to safety and quality.

Overall, lot traceability is an essential aspect of supply chain management that helps companies ensure the safety and quality of their products, comply with regulations, operate more efficiently, and improve customer satisfaction.

How to Implement Lot Traceability Solutions

Implementing lot traceability solutions can be a complex process that involves multiple steps. Here are some broad steps to regard when implementing lot traceability solutions:

Define your requirements: 

Start by defining your lot traceability requirements, such as the level of detail required for lot identification, the information that needs to be captured, and the scope of the solution (e.g., one product line or the entire company).

Select a solution: 

Research available lot traceability solutions and select the one that best meets your requirements. Consider aspects such as the comfort of use, compatibility with existing systems, and cost.

Implement the solution: 

Work with the vendor to implement the solution. It may involve configuring the system, integrating it with existing systems, and training employees on how to use it.

Test the system: 

Before going live, test the lot traceability system to ensure it works as expected. Test the system in various scenarios to ensure it can handle different types of products, materials, and supply chain processes.

Roll out the system: 

Once tested and approved, roll it out to the entire organization. It may involve training employees on using the system, updating processes and procedures, and ensuring everyone understand the importance of lot traceability.

Monitor and maintain the system: 

After it has been implemented, monitoring and keeping it to ensure it continues working as expected is essential. It may involve regular audits, data backups, and system updates.

Continuously improve the system: 

Finally, look for ways to improve the lot traceability system. Solicit feedback from employees and customers, and use that feedback to identify areas for improvement and make changes as needed. 

Implementing lot traceability solutions requires careful planning, communication, and collaboration with employees and vendors. By following these steps, companies can implement effective lot traceability solutions that help ensure the safety and quality of their products.
